Blockchain Network and Existing Betterments: Execution and versatility of IT frameworks have forever been the key non-practical necessities that are utilized to measure the creation availability of any execution project.
The equivalent is valid for a blockchain network, all the more so as a result of its appropriated and decentralized model that empowers friends to team up and assemble trust over a business network.
It is basic to be aware of the variables influencing blockchain execution and the improvement regions to settle on informed compositional choices for a blockchain-based arrangement.
Factors affecting the execution of blockchain
Agreement system – The method or component by which exchange is spread, approved, and settled in a blockchain network is named as the agreement convention or calculation.
Network discreteness–When an exchange is to be approved it should be communicated to every one of the hubs and their reaction should be gathered for a greater part-based agreement.
Thus, having a committed network data transfer capacity goes far in limiting the network delays and working on the general throughput.
Hub Infrastructure – Blockchain hubs contain a runtime motor and a data set that is facilitated on-premise or on the cloud.
Without devoted framework assets (for an example Computer chip, memory, hard plate) the hub execution is probably going to get hampered.
Hence, it is basic that framework measuring and sufficient IOPS (Input Output tasks Per Second) allotment is provisioned.
Number of hubs – As the quantity of hubs increments, the more it takes for an exchange to be spread and agreement to be accomplished the more it corrupts the general exhibition.
Procedures to lessen the correspondence overhead and permit hubs to depend on the approval history of a pioneer hub or potentially other friend hubs are being acquainted with reducing this issue.
Smart contract intricacy – Most of the benchmarking review or claims depend on tests led in a controlled lab climate for the least difficult of exchanges.
As the intricacy of savvy contracts expansions as far as the approval rationale and the number of peruses and composes from/to the record builds, the handling dormancy likewise expands in this manner affecting the general exhibition.
Hub internal capacity: Typically, blockchain networks support key-esteem pair datastores to keep up with the exchange and condition of the record.
There is a lot of read-compose that happens, and the effectiveness of the hidden data set is a critical element in affecting the presentation of the whole network.
Exchange pooling/lining – While a blockchain network contains different hubs and aggregately gives high accessibility yet the exchange dealing with the limit of every individual hub decides the number of exchanges that will be acknowledged from the customer applications for additional handling.
Because of the need of setting up trust between totally mysterious elements, a very registered and time-concentrated mining-based agreement system is utilized.
Subsequently, it consumes a large chunk of the day to accomplish the exchange conclusion, which brings about the exchange throughput of single digits.
To this end public blockchains give lackluster showing and adaptability that makes the need to utilize methods, for example, side chains to offload the exchange handling from the principle chain.
For big business use cases including B2B and B2C connections between known accomplices, private permissioned blockchain stages are utilized to make a consortium with a set number of hubs.
The resultant throughput is a lot higher in light of the fact that a more effective agreement calculation is utilized that doesn’t have to deliver proof of work for submitting exchanges to the record.
These stages assist with settling the issue of execution and versatility by utilizing information structures, like Directed Acyclic Graph, and diminishing the handling inactivity of exchanges through inventive approval and casting ballot components.